§ 50-16.10 - Alimony without action.

Universal Citation: NC Gen Stat § 50-16.10 (2018)

50-16.10. Alimony without action.

Alimony without action may be allowed by confession of judgment under G.S. 1A-1, Rule 68.1. (1967, c. 1152, s. 2; 1985, c. 689, s. 19.)
